Why alcohol detox usually requires clinical supervision
Alcohol impacts the brain's repressive and excitatory systems in a way that creates a severe rebound effect when consuming alcohol unexpectedly stops. Over time, the body adapts to the continuous visibility of alcohol. Once it is removed, the nerves can turn right into overdrive. That overactivation is what drives withdrawal.
In useful terms, a person who drinks heavily every day might not simply really feel hungover when they stop. They may experience escalating agitation, tremblings, insomnia, throwing up, panic, high blood pressure, and perceptual disturbances. In a lot more serious instances, hallucinations, seizures, and extensive disorientation can emerge. Ecstasy tremens, typically reduced to DTs, is a clinical emergency situation that can become life intimidating without prompt treatment.
This is the gap in between quitting and detoxing. Giving up is the choice. Detox is the procedure of helping the body stabilize while the alcohol gets rid of and withdrawal runs its course.
People sometimes ask whether medical alcohol detox Charlotte they can "persist" at home. For some light or intermittent drinkers, outpatient support may suffice. But also for any person with a long drinking background, previous withdrawal signs and symptoms, previous seizures, co-occurring clinical conditions, or unpredictability regarding just how much they really eat, home detoxification is a wager. A supervised clinical alcohol detoxification offers medical professionals a possibility to check symptoms, make use of medicines appropriately, proper dehydration, and step in early if problems appear.

What admission usually looks like
Most inpatient detox admissions begin with an intake assessment that is extra thorough than lots of people expect. Staff will inquire about drinking patterns in detail, not simply whether someone drinks "a lot." They require to know just how much, just how often, what type of alcohol, what time the last beverage was, and whether there have actually been previous episodes of withdrawal. They will certainly additionally ask about medications, psychiatric symptoms, sleep, hunger, various other compound usage, and previous treatment attempts.
A medical evaluation adheres to. That typically includes inspecting vital signs, evaluating present signs and symptoms, and buying basic lab job depending on the setting and the person's medical history. Medical professionals might analyze liver function, electrolytes, blood matters, hydration standing, and sometimes nutritional deficiencies. Hefty alcohol usage typically conceals other problems, so the analysis is designed to catch greater than simply withdrawal itself.
This initial stage can really feel recurring, specifically if the individual has currently told their story numerous times over the phone. There is a factor for that rep. Tiny information issue. A history of withdrawal seizure three years ago modifications the treatment strategy. So does a pattern of mixing alcohol with benzodiazepines, utilizing opioids, or having actually inadequately regulated hypertension.
Once admitted, the person is typically revealed to a room, given a timetable, and oriented to the device. In Charlotte, as in many cities, inpatient detoxification settings differ. Some are health center based. Others are specialized detoxification centers or property programs with clinical personnel on website. The experience will certainly differ by center, yet the clinical concerns stay similar: keep the person safe, lower distress, display for complications, and plan for the next stage of treatment.
The initially 72 hours, what lots of people notice
The timing of alcohol withdrawal is not similar for every person, but there is a general arc clinicians enjoy carefully. Symptoms typically start within numerous hours after the last drink, then construct over the first one to 3 days. The very first 72 hours are often the most medically significant.
Early on, a patient might see shake, uneasyness, sweating, queasiness, migraine, and a sharp sense of worry that feels larger than common stress and anxiety. Rest is normally poor. Some individuals define depending on bed tired but unable to clear up, with their heart battering and thoughts competing. Cravings might vanish. Also straightforward tasks can feel overstimulating.
As checking proceeds, staff may utilize a standardized withdrawal scale to track extent with time. That aids establish whether drugs need to be begun, readjusted, or tapered. Nurses generally check blood pressure, pulse, temperature, and psychological status at routine intervals. If signs aggravate, they react promptly instead of awaiting a crisis.
One point families typically misinterpret is that detox is not concerning keeping a person sedated. Good treatment go for stablizing, not chemical restraint. The best-run programs lower signs and symptoms enough for the individual to rest, think clearly, and remain medically risk-free. They do not merely knock people out and wait.
Medications frequently made use of in clinical alcohol detox
Medication decisions depend upon seriousness, age, medical history, and co-occurring material usage. The foundation of therapy in several setups is a benzodiazepine procedure due to the fact that these medicines minimize the threat of seizures and extreme withdrawal issues when made use of properly. Some centers dose on a taken care of timetable. Others use symptom-triggered dosing, where drug is offered according to the person's current withdrawal score and clinical presentation.
Other medications might be included for specific needs, such as nausea or vomiting, sleeping disorders, elevated high blood pressure, or anxiety. Vitamins are likewise essential, especially thiamine, due to the fact that long-lasting alcohol usage can create serious dietary deficiencies. That piece typically obtains forgotten by people, but it matters. Thiamine shortage can cause significant neurologic problems, and replacing it is a common part of responsible detoxification care.
Not every client gets the very same program. That is by design. Somebody with light signs and secure vitals might require just light support and monitoring. A person with a background of serious withdrawal may require aggressive early management. The plan should really feel customized because it is.

How long inpatient alcohol detox generally lasts
The solution depends upon the person, the severity of reliance, and whether issues develop. A brief detox keep might last 3 to 5 days. Some people need closer to a week, particularly if signs and symptoms are slow-moving to fix, sleep stays bad, or high blood pressure and anxiousness take some time to support. If the detox unit belongs to a larger household program, the stay may flow directly into ongoing therapy without a formal discharge in between.
What matters greater than the exact variety of days is whether the client has actually genuinely stabilized. Leaving due to the fact that the restlessness has actually enhanced is not the like preparing. An individual might still be at high danger for relapse if rest is fractured, food cravings are intense, and no follow-up care has actually been arranged.

Detox is not the whole treatment
This is just one of one of the most vital indicate understand. Detox addresses physical reliance. It does not deal with the factors the individual consumed, the routines constructed around alcohol, or the stress factors waiting after discharge.
Once withdrawal has actually settled, treatment requires to widen. That may include treatment focused on regression patterns, trauma, stress and anxiety, clinical depression, household pressure, sorrow, or job tension. It may involve psychiatric examination if mood signs and symptoms preceded the drinking or came to be entangled up with it. For some patients, medication for alcohol use condition becomes part of the strategy after detox. That discussion must be individualized and medically grounded.
The greatest treatment strategies typically include several elements interacting:
- a secure detoxification process
- a clear next level of care
- support for mental wellness and family members dynamics
- relapse prevention strategies linked to real triggers
- follow-up consultations scheduled before discharge
Without that bridge, many clients leave detoxification feeling literally better however psychologically not really prepared. That is the risk zone. The body has reset simply sufficient for resistance to go down, however the urge to drink can still be effective. A return to previous drinking degrees after even a time-out can come to be specifically risky.

When immediate aid is especially important
There are particular situations where waiting is foolish. An individual that is confused, hallucinating, having seizures, not able to keep fluids down, or revealing severe frustration requires urgent medical attention. The exact same applies if alcohol use is paired with upper body pain, repeated drops, self-destructive thinking, or signs of considerable liver or stomach problems.
Even beyond emergency scenarios, a pattern of escalating withdrawal with each stopped effort is a significant warning sign. Clinicians often describe this pattern as kindling, indicating repeated withdrawals can become progressively extra extreme. An individual that "got through it" in the house in 2015 may not have the exact same experience next time.
That is one factor medical alcohol detox should not be postponed just since an individual has managed previous withdrawals outside a treatment setup. Previous good luck is not future safety.

How long until alcohol is 100% out of your system in Charlotte?
For most people, alcohol is eliminated from the bloodstream within about 24 hours after the last drink. The exact time depends on factors such as liver function, metabolism, body size, and the amount consumed. Different testing methods may detect alcohol or its byproducts for varying lengths of time. Physical recovery continues after alcohol has left the body.
How do I flush alcohol from my body in Charlotte?
No food, drink, or home remedy can flush alcohol from the body faster than the liver naturally processes it. Drinking water helps prevent dehydration but does not speed alcohol elimination. Coffee, exercise, and sports drinks do not reduce blood alcohol levels more quickly. Time is the only way alcohol is fully cleared from the bloodstream.

What are the first signs of liver damage from alcohol in Charlotte?
Early signs of alcohol-related liver damage may include fatigue, loss of appetite, nausea, abdominal discomfort, and unexplained weight loss. As liver disease progresses, symptoms such as jaundice, swelling, and easy bruising may develop. Some people have no noticeable symptoms during the early stages. Medical evaluation and testing are needed to diagnose liver damage accurately.
